Ignition System: Description and Operation

The Electronic Ignition (EI-High Data Rate) system consists of the following components:

- Crankshaft Position (CKP) sensor
- Ignition coil
- Desired spark angle signal from the Powertrain Control Module (PCM)
- related wiring.

The signal generated from the crankshaft position sensor provides:

- Base timing, which is set at 10° BTDC and is not adjustable.
- Crankshaft speed (rpm).

The PCM uses this information to determine ignition coil turn ON and turn OFF time. A separate ignition control module is no longer used. This feature is built in to the PCM.
